How Do You Say “Come Here” in German

Discover the Phrase for “Come Here” in the German Language

When you want to call someone to come closer or get their attention in German, you can use the phrase “Komm her” or “Komm hierher.” Let’s explore these phrases and understand how to effectively use them in German conversations.

1. Komm her

The phrase “Komm her” is a common way to say “Come here” in German. It is pronounced as “kohm hehr.” This phrase is used in informal situations or when addressing friends, family members, or children.

“Komm her” is a simple and direct command that encourages the person to come closer to you or move to your location. It is a concise and commonly understood expression in everyday German conversations.

2. Komm hierher

A slightly more formal version of “Come here” in German is “Komm hierher.” It is pronounced as “kohm heer-herr.” This phrase is used when addressing someone in a more polite or respectful manner, such as in professional settings or with people you are not familiar with.

“Komm hierher” carries a similar meaning to “Komm her” but is considered a bit more polite and formal. It emphasizes the direction towards your location or proximity.

3. Additional Expressions

Here are a few alternative expressions you can use to convey the same meaning:

“Komm zu mir” (Come to me)
“Komm näher” (Come closer)
“Komm mal her” (Come over here)
“Komm bitte hierher” (Please come here)
These expressions provide variations to suit different contexts or levels of formality.
